New wireless handset for mobile IP applications

Article Tools

Vodavi Technology Inc. has extended the benefits of mobile IP communications with the introduction of NomadIP. The wireless IP handset gives business users of Vodavi's TeleniumIP and XTS-IP communication systems the ability to send and receive calls through their phone extensions while roaming the campus or at Wi-Fi-enabled hotspots located worldwide.

NomadIP benefits include convenient wireless technology for people on the go, reduced dependence on, and costs associated with, traditional cell phone service, mobile high-speed access to the Internet and reduced number of missed calls resulting in improved customer service.

"The ability to adopt those IP products that will provide a business the biggest return in terms of cost savings and mobility for its employees is a significant reason why businesses are taking the leap and upgrading their telecommunication systems to IP technology," said Jack Roffler, vice president of Olympic Telephone. "Vodavi's IP solutions are comprehensive, easy to install and in situations where a mobile IP phone is required, the NomadIP will be a deal saver."

The NomadIP handset is also usable from any 802.11b or 802.11g(b) wireless hotspot. Using the NomadIP at these Wi-Fi-enabled hotspots located in public places such as coffee shops, airports, hotels, etc. gives users access to all the features of their business telephone without being at the office. As calls are processed through the company's telephone network and not through a cellular service provider, additional costs savings are achieved.
